WebDual enrollment (also called dual credit or concurrent enrollment) is a great way for students to take courses that their high school may not offer. Usually, these courses are first or second year college courses (100 level or 200 level). They may experience … hornsby rfsWebQ. Can my child attend a California community college while still attending high school? A. Yes. High school students may be permitted to enroll for community college courses, provided that they have your consent, have the consent of their high school administration, and meet college requirements.
